4) 16:9 CRT subtitle-in mode  
When CinemaScope size images which have black borders at the top and bottom of the picture are merely  
enlarged with the zoom mode in 3) above, subtitles present in the black borders may be lost. Therefore, this  
mode is used to super-compress only the subtitle part and reproduce it on the display.  
Add the LO-VLIN adjustment to the zoom mode settings for the register settings.  
V-ASPECT = 2Fh  
V-SCROLL = 1Fh or user control  
LO-VLIN = Adjustment value  
The LO-VLIN register causes only the linearity at the bottom of the picture to deteriorate. Therefore, UP-VLIN  
should also be adjusted if the top and bottom of the picture are to be made symmetrical. Since the picture is  
compressed vertically, the number of scanning lines exceeds 430 lines.  
5) 16:9 CRT V compression mode  
This mode is used to reproduce two 4:3 video displays such as for PandP. The V size must be compressed to  
67% in order to reproduce two displays on a 16:9 CRT without distortion using 480 scanning lines, and this can  
be set by JMPSW. Compression is performed after the AKB reference pulse, so the reference pulse remains in  
the overscan position. The V blanking width after the reference pulse becomes larger than normal and can be  
varied by the VBLKW register. During this mode, the bottom V blanking width is also expanded to 3H wider  
than normal so that the bottom of the picture is not overscanned.  
16:9 CRT standard values are used with only the JMPSW setting changed for the register settings.  
JMPSW = 1  
6) 16:9 CRT wide zoom mode  
This mode reproduces 4:3 video software naturally on wide displays by enlarging 4:3 images without other  
modification and compressing the parts of the image which protrude from the picture into the top and bottom  
parts of the picture. The display enlargement ratio is controlled by V-ASPECT, and the compression ratios at  
the top and bottom of the picture are controlled by UP-VLIN and LO-VLIN.  
Adjust the following three registers with respect to the 16:9 CRT standard values for the register settings.  
V-ASPECT = Adjustment value  
UP-VLIN = Adjustment value  
LO-VLIN = Adjustment value  
7) 4:3 CRT normal mode  
This is the standard mode for 4:3 CRTs.  
The register settings are the 4:3 CRT standard values.  
8) 4:3 CRT V compression mode  
This mode is used to reproduce M-N converter output consisting of 16:9 images expanded to a 4:3 aspect ratio  
and other squeezed signals without distortion on a 4:3 CRT. The V size must be compressed to 75% in order  
to reproduce a 4:3 squeezed signal at a 16:9 aspect ratio without any distortion. Compressing the V size with  
the JMPSW register used in mode 5) above, compresses the V size to 67%. Therefore, V-ASPECT is set to  
enlarge the V size by 8%. AKB reference pulse handling and V blanking are the same as for mode 5) above.  
4:3 CRT standard values are used with the V-ASPECT and JMPSW settings changed for the register settings.  
V-ASPECT = 3Fh  
JMPSW  
= 1
